Output 19dc41354c9f77bf7c1052eee93d9a33d62f5dc7ad6124600acf9cabb06ce89c:11

value
330195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59873d3ea72b967c410b325d2327a7b0823e334d OP_EQUAL
address
39rQ5CmAJ4eQjLTcaGqhfYxtHQsxDTjnw9
transaction
19dc41354c9f77bf7c1052eee93d9a33d62f5dc7ad6124600acf9cabb06ce89c
confirmations
95439
spent
true